  • Description
Honeycomb monoliths with their high achievable surface areas per unit volume are utilized in catalyst carriers, active catalysis and air flow distributors, also used for heat exchanger processes, electro-chemical applications and carrier bodies for biological applications and still utilized in catalytic converters for purifying vehicle exhaust gas, reducing carbon monoxide, smog ect.. In addition to the listed standard geometries and materials of construction honeycomb monoliths are also available in other ceramic materials of construction and geometrical configurations.

Specimen dimensions diameter:25.4mm length:25.4mm from direction A,B and C,Where
A direction: parallel to passage ways
B direction: perpendicular to passage ways and parallel to passage way walls
C direction: perpendicular to passage ways and 45% to passage way walls
Speed:1mm/min

Softening temperature
Definition: temperature, at which the instantaneous rate of thermal expansion is zero.
Procedure: analogous to coefficient of thermal expansion; determination with extrapolation.
Minimum: 1380℃

Description:
Cordierite is a magnesium alumina silicate material, which has very low linear expansion, low coefficient of thermal expansion and excellent resistance to thermal shock. Cordierite also offers an excellent range of mechanical strength, porosity criteria, and excels in cost-effective extruded and dry-pressed forms. Cordierite Honeycomb Monoliths are divided into two types: porous type and dense type.
